Amazon.com, Inc is a global multinational company which is commonly known as Amazon. It
is an American company that was founded by Jeff Bezos in 1994 as a normal online platform for
buying books. This is a household name in the Information Technology arena and the company now
offers a variety of businesses like e-commerce, cloud computing, digital streaming, and Artificial
Intelligence.

The Covid-19 pandemic has provided an amazing opportunity to Amazon, quite


unexpectedly. Amazon benefitted from the lockdown orders which boosted its online retail business
and cloud, computing division. Momentarily, the company had to completely focus only on sales of
essential items due to the high demand. Amazon also had its challenges that many employees were
affected by covid including casualties and then there were unionization issues which lead to an
increase in operating expenses.

Amazon quickly rose to the challenge, since it is better placed as an online retailer platform
without any physical stores and well established global distribution network. It was time for Amazon
to invest in 175000 new warehouses and also hired more than 35k people to support and manage
the surging demand. The introduction of Amazon’s Fulfillment operations and moving it completely
in-house was the game changer that provided the ability to ship the products to customers
effectively and consistently.

Year 2021 2020 2019


Revenue 469,822 386,064 280,522
Net Income 33,364 21,331 11,588
Profit margin 7.10% 5.53% 4.13%
ROE 28.00% 27.10% 21.10%
Total Asset 420,549 321,195 225,248
Total Liabilities 282,304 227,791 163,188
Total Equity 138,245 93,404 62,060
